As usual, all data is provided by the Mega Top 50 (http://www.planet.nl/music/0,1235,79_1855,00.html).
This week The Best Of 1990-1990 drops to #31. The last few weeks it has been dropping with 1 or 2 positions, so the drops aren't that big.
Here is the chart run for The Best Of 1990-2000 (16-11-02):
1-1-3-4-4-6-7-6-7-6
6-9-17-23-28-29-31
There are no other U2 albums on the regular album chart. I haven't seen an update of the Back Catalog Top 50. Last week, The Best Of 1980-1990 fell again to #40.
The 3rd chart run for The Best Of 1980-1990 on the Back Catalog Top 50 is (8-2-03):
6-44-43-28-40
There are no U2 singles on the singles chart (again a Top 50 since 1 January).
